About HS Code 200811
This specific HS code covers ground-nuts (peanuts) that have undergone preparation or preservation, potentially with added sugar, other sweetening matter, or spirit. This includes a wide array of products such as roasted, salted, honey-roasted, or otherwise processed peanuts, but explicitly excludes raw peanuts, which fall under Chapter 12. The global trade in prepared peanuts is substantial, fueled by their immense popularity as snacks, their use as ingredients in confectionery, and their role in various cuisines worldwide. Importers are typically snack food companies, confectioners, and retail distributors. Exporters are often major peanut-producing countries with well-established processing industries. Critical trade considerations include stringent quality control for aflatoxins, consistency in roasting, and accurate allergen labeling.

Common Misclassification
This code is specifically for *ground-nuts* (peanuts); other nuts fall under 200819, and raw peanuts are in Chapter 12 (e.g., 120242).

How is HS code 200811 structured?
HS code 200811 is a 6-digit subheading under the Harmonized System. The first 2 digits (20) identify the chapter, digits 3-4 (08) identify the heading, and digits 5-6 (11) specify the subheading. This code is standardized globally by the World Customs Organization.
